There was no evidence of weakness. <br /> Two of the assemblies were taken apart. There was minor damage to the rack where <br /> the threads of the worm were engaged. However the clamp was able to be <br /> restightened and then removed 10 times without further damage. It is thought that the <br /> minor damage had occurred during assembly and was not likely to effect the overall <br /> performance of the clamp. It was noted that the clamps did not require much force to <br /> effectively grip the rubber hose. <br /> CONCLUSION <br /> At the conclusion of the testing,there have been no failures. The clamps still held the <br /> hose onto the pipe very securely and could be loosened and retightened many times. <br /> Richard Carey <br /> DEVELOPMENT CHEMIST <br /> DISCLAIMER not Uooggnn Kl(Mh IMMIn it b11111116d be an le0sionl data Lh01 V,Pont txikY .In 1.ufiabk,1111 <br /> Inandnd(dr M pypaaona Nvkp Whnicl)'kill.l(tMilOwndlio"oo nut n,k.
